Protecting from excessive sunlight, heat, cold, wind, frost, hail, storm, birds, insects etc. , Shadenet are manufactured using from finest materials using the best U.V. stabilizer for longer life and is available in any colors ( White, Green, Blue, Orange, Black) and in 25%, 35%, 45%, 55%,65%, 75%, 85%, 95% shades. Standard dimensions of these nets are as above specification. Besides this standard range, made to order nets are also provided for specific requirements.

- Q: How do plastic nets affect marine ecosystems?
- Plastic nets have a significant negative impact on marine ecosystems. These nets, also known as ghost nets, are often discarded or lost by fishing vessels, and they continue to drift in the ocean, trapping and entangling various marine organisms. This leads to the death or injury of countless marine animals, including fish, turtles, dolphins, and even whales. Additionally, the entangled nets can cause damage to coral reefs and other underwater habitats, disrupting the delicate balance of these ecosystems. Overall, plastic nets pose a serious threat to marine life and contribute to the ongoing problem of marine pollution.
- Q: How do plastic nets help in preventing soil erosion on slopes?
- Plastic nets help in preventing soil erosion on slopes by acting as a physical barrier that holds the soil in place. The nets are installed horizontally across the slope, and their open mesh structure allows water to pass through while preventing the soil particles from being washed away. This helps in stabilizing the soil and promoting vegetation growth, as it provides a protected environment for plant roots to establish. Additionally, the nets also help in reducing the impact of wind on the slope, further preventing erosion.
